I supposed it's because when the table 'partner' is created, the table 'client' is not so the foreign key is not found.
However if I change and I put 'client' before 'partner', the problem it's same.
Thanks for your help !
I found a solution :
I removed the constraint in the creation of 'partner' and I added this constraint after the creation of 'client' with an ALTER TABLE :

That error is usually caused by the tables already being populated with data that violate the constraint. (Note that nulls may be a problem if you've just added the column.)
